Was the toilet clean?
Was it just fresh water that went in there?
If not, better flush it with fresh water first to avoid corrosion.
Then open the sim slot, If you can open it entirely, the better. Then do the "rice" thing.
Do not ever attempt to switch it on without being sure that it is totally dry. Hair dryer may help but be careful not to overheat.
Hopefully it goes OK again in 3 days.
